Cerdyn’ vs Brookhaven City, Ms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Cerdyn’, Russia and Brookhaven City, Ms, Usa is approximately 9,296 km or 5,777 mi.
  • To reach Cerdyn’ in this distance one would set out from Brookhaven City, Ms bearing 15.9°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Cerdyn’ bearing 151.9° or SSE .
  • Cerdyn’ has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Brookhaven City, Ms has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Cerdyn’ is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Brookhaven City, Ms is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 17.5 °C (31.6°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 15.3 °C (27.5°F) more in Cerdyn’.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 809.7 mm (31.9 in) less which is equivalent to 809.7 l/m² (19.87 US gal/ft²) or 8,097,000 l/ha (865,623 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 28.3° lower in Cerdyn’ than in Brookhaven City, Ms.
